Fetching a Single Chapter
https://rest.api.bible/v1/bibles/{bibleId}/chapters/{chapterId}

To fetch information for a single chapter, you must send a GET request to the above API endpoint using the Bible ID and Chapter ID you would like to fetch. For more information, check out our Chapters Guide.

Tip: In addition to information about the given chapter, this endpoint will also return all verse content included in that chapter within the content field. Verse content will be configured based on the given input parameters, see our Verse Content Guide for more.

1Happy is the husband of a good wife;

And the number of his days shall be twofold.

2A brave woman rejoiceth her husband;

And he shall fulfil his years in peace.

3A good wife is a good portion:

She shall be given in the portion of such as fear the Lord.

4Whether a man be rich or poor,

A good heart maketh at all times a cheerful countenance.

5Of three things my heart was afraid;

And concerning the fourth Gr. countenance. kind I made supplication:

The slander of a city, and the assembly of a multitude, and a false accusation:

All these are more grievous than death.

6A grief of heart and sorrow is a woman that is jealous of another woman,

And the scourge of a tongue communicating to all.

7A wicked woman is as a yoke of oxen shaken to and fro:

He that taketh hold of her is as one that graspeth a scorpion.

8A drunken woman causeth great wrath;

And she will not cover her own shame.

9The whoredom of a woman is in the lifting up of her eyes;

And it shall be known by her eyelids.

10Keep strict watch on a headstrong daughter,

Lest she find liberty for herself, and use it.

11Look well after an impudent eye;

And marvel not if it trespass against thee.

12She will open her mouth, as a thirsty traveller,

And drink of every water that is near:

At every post will she sit down,

And open her quiver against any arrow.

13The grace of a wife will delight her husband;

And her knowledge will fatten his bones.

14A silent woman is a gift of the Lord;

And there is nothing so much worth as a well-instructed soul.

15A shamefast woman is grace upon grace;

And there is no Gr. weight. price worthy of a continent soul.

16As the sun when it ariseth in the highest places of the Lord,

So is the beauty of a good wife in the ordering of Gr. his. a man’s house.

17As the lamp that shineth upon the holy candlestick,

So is the beauty of the face in ripe age.

18As the golden pillars are upon a base of silver,

So are beautiful feet with the breasts of one that is stedfast. 19-27Verses 19-27 are omitted by the best authorities.

28For two things my heart is grieved;

And for the third anger cometh upon me:

A man of war that suffereth for poverty;

And men of understanding that are counted as refuse:

One that turneth back from righteousness to sin;

The Lord shall prepare him for the sword.

29A merchant shall hardly keep himself from wrong doing;

And a huckster shall not be acquitted of sin.
